Channel 18 founder Sam Schubert visits a Jewish outpost near Kousra and Ash Kodesh in Samaria to examine the tensions surrounding the claims of a Jewish “siege” taking place on an Arab house in the area.
Below are some highlights from these interviews:
- Residents describe ongoing assaults by Arabs agains the Jewish residents including stone throwing, shootings, attempted lynchings, and other attacks from surrounding Arab villages.
- The village of Kousra is described as a major source of attacks against nearby Jewish communities, including shooting and other incidents.
- The speakers describe the Palestinian Authority deliberately attempting to take control of surrounding hills by funding people to establish a presence and create territorial continuity.
- Residents say they came to settle the land because of their commitment to Torah and the Land of Israel, describing settlement as their religious and national mission.
- One resident recounts being attacked by four or more Arabs, having been beaten and sprayed with pepper spray, saying that he escaped only because others arrived and enabled him to escape.
- A house near the Jewish community is described as having being built by an American citizen and has been largely unoccupied. Jewish residents explain that “as far as we know basically the only people who have ever been living there are outside agitators and terrorists who came into throw rocks shoot and put IEDs around the area.”
- About two weeks ago, a tent and couches near the house were set up so as to be able to monitor it and thereby prevent further attacks while the Jewish residents went about their daily affairs.
- Unprovoked Arab attacks ensued against this position, but this failed to dislodge the Jewish onlookers.
- As explained by Sadia, a local Jewish activist, was that the Arabs decided to adopt a strategy of playing the victim, bringing in ambulances manned by non-medics, presumably for photo ops to feed the media storm over the past several days.
- The claim that the Palestinians in the house are under siege, saying they have electricity, water, supplies and the ability to leave. He characterizes the siege story as false and driven by outside activists and media attention.
- Shubert adds that he unsuccessfully attempted to interview the Arabs in the area.
- The Jewish residents criticize the army for destroying their farm and for insufficient taking place action against Palestinian attacks. They express the hope that the govt will eventually support Jewish settlement on the hills.
- In conversation with the Jewish residents it is noted that the Oslo Accords have resulted in thousands of Israeli deaths and injuries while there has been inadequate Israeli enforcement of violations of those agreements and they explicitly call for the the Oslo Accords to finally be abandoned, and for Israel to take greater control over the territory.
- The residents envision a permanent Jewish settlement with families, electricity, water and proper roads, and ultimately the restoration of Jewish settlement throughout the Land of Israel.
- It is further noted that Israel should support Jewish communities in the area rather than allowing them to be displaced, and calls for the PA to be treated as a terrorist organization and for Israel to take ownership of the land.
